“A Big Fat Sky” by Photographer Max Miechowski

London-based photographer Max Miechowski revisits the British coastline where he spent time as a child for his latest series, “A Big Fat Sky.” Long, meandering drives along the country’s edge have served as an effective antidote to the stress and anxiety of this challenging year, he explains. “Surprisingly, these trips have given me the same sense of fascination and wonder that I felt as a child—they have served as an escape from the city, and an opportunity to find beauty in scenes that seem so familiar to all of us.”

With restrictions on international travel amidst the global pandemic causing many to give a second look to the seaside towns they once left behind for more exotic destinations, Miechowski describes how the British seaside has provided the space to unwind—”an opportunity to reconnect to the sea, and in many ways to ourselves.”
